The YARBO Robot Lawn Mower stands out if you have a very large yard — it can handle up to 6.2 acres, making it suitable for estates, golf courses, or sports fields. Its wide 20-inch cutting width with dual 5-blade discs means it can cover a lot of ground quickly. One of its strongest features is the ability to tackle steep slopes up to 70%, thanks to its all-terrain tracks and flexible frame, which is uncommon among robot mowers.

Navigation is smart and reliable, using multiple cameras, RTK GPS, and sensors that help it mow precisely close to edges without needing a perimeter wire. The mower also avoids obstacles smoothly with a 360° detection system, reducing the chance of bumps or damage. It automatically returns to recharge when the battery is low and resumes mowing where it stopped, plus you can schedule mowing times and set no-go zones through an app, which adds convenience. However, it’s quite heavy (230 pounds), so moving it manually could be difficult.

Another bonus is the modular design allowing you to add attachments like leaf or snow blowers, though these are sold separately and add to the cost. While it seems well built for all-season use, the plastic material might be something to check for your local conditions. If you have a large, complex lawn and want advanced tech that handles tough terrain, the YARBO mower is a strong contender, but it may be more than what smaller yards need.

The Husqvarna 420iQ Automower is a strong choice for homeowners with lawns up to 1 acre who want a reliable, hands-off mowing solution. Its standout feature is the EPOS navigation system, which uses satellite positioning and a reference station to precisely map your yard without wires. This means it can handle complex landscapes and slopes up to 45% with minimal fuss. The cutting width is a moderate 9.4 inches, and it offers adjustable cutting heights between 1 and 4 inches, providing enough flexibility for most lawn types.

The mower works rain or shine and is built to cross driveways or paths thanks to its rugged wheels and bumper, suggesting good weather and terrain resistance. Safety is well covered with an anti-theft alarm and GPS tracking via the app, adding peace of mind. The mower’s app allows easy scheduling, height adjustments, and updates, making operation user-friendly. Maintenance is straightforward with quick blade swaps and easy cleaning.

One drawback is its relatively heavy weight at 60 pounds, which might make manual handling tricky if needed. Also, while installation is wire-free and guided by the app, the need for a separate reference station adds some initial setup complexity. This mower is ideal for tech-friendly users with medium-sized yards who want advanced technology and precise lawn care without physical boundaries, offering a smart, low-maintenance mowing experience.

The Mammotion LUBA 2 AWD 5000HX Robot Lawn Mower stands out in the robot-mower category with its impressive off-road capabilities and advanced navigation technology. Its powerful four-wheel-drive motor allows it to tackle slopes up to 38°, making it suitable for uneven and challenging terrains. This mower can handle a significant lawn size, up to 1.48 acres, and covers 13,000 sq.ft per charge, which is beneficial for large properties.

It features UltraSense AI Vision and RTK navigation, allowing precision mowing and effective boundary recognition, even in areas with limited satellite signals. The dual-blade design offers a wide cutting width of 15.8 inches, providing efficient and precise lawn care. One of its strengths is the adaptability in mowing patterns and the ability to manage multiple zones, catering to diverse lawn layouts. The LUBA 2 AWD offers convenient connectivity through 4G/Bluetooth/WIFI, enhancing user control via the Mammotion app. This includes various mowing patterns and personalized lawn designs.

Safety is prioritized with GPS tracking and anti-theft features, ensuring peace of mind. The mower is also equipped with intelligent obstacle avoidance, recognizing over 200 objects to prevent collisions. While the model features robust weather resistance, potential buyers should evaluate its performance in extreme weather conditions. Prospective buyers might want to consider its weight of 41 pounds for portability concerns. The Mammotion LUBA 2 AWD 5000HX is ideal for those with large and complex lawns looking for a high-tech, versatile mowing solution.

Buying Guide for the Best Robot Mowers

Choosing the right robot mower can make lawn maintenance a breeze, saving you time and effort. When selecting a robot mower, it's important to consider various specifications to ensure it meets your lawn's needs and your personal preferences. Understanding these key specs will help you make an informed decision and find the best fit for your yard.
Lawn Size CapacityLawn size capacity refers to the maximum area that the robot mower can effectively cover. This is important because you want a mower that can handle the size of your lawn without needing frequent recharges. Robot mowers are typically segmented into small (up to 0.25 acres), medium (0.25 to 0.5 acres), and large (over 0.5 acres) capacities. To pick the right one, measure your lawn and choose a mower that can cover slightly more than your lawn's size to ensure efficient operation.
Battery Life and Charging TimeBattery life indicates how long the mower can operate on a single charge, while charging time is how long it takes to recharge the battery. These specs are crucial because they determine how often the mower will need to return to its charging station and how long it will take to resume mowing. Longer battery life and shorter charging times are ideal for larger lawns. If you have a small lawn, a shorter battery life may suffice, but for larger areas, look for a mower with a longer battery life and faster charging.
Cutting Width and HeightCutting width is the width of the path the mower cuts in a single pass, and cutting height is the range of heights at which the mower can cut the grass. A wider cutting width means the mower can cover more ground in less time, which is beneficial for larger lawns. Cutting height is important for maintaining the health and appearance of your lawn. Most mowers offer adjustable cutting heights, so choose one that matches your preferred grass length. For varied terrain or specific grass types, ensure the mower can adjust to the appropriate height.
Navigation and Mapping TechnologyNavigation and mapping technology refers to how the robot mower moves around your lawn and avoids obstacles. Advanced models use GPS and mapping systems to create efficient mowing patterns and avoid obstacles, while basic models may use random patterns. This spec is important for ensuring thorough and efficient mowing. If your lawn has complex layouts, obstacles, or slopes, opt for a mower with advanced navigation technology. For simpler lawns, a basic navigation system may be sufficient.
Noise LevelNoise level indicates how loud the mower is while operating. This is important if you have close neighbors or prefer a quieter environment. Noise levels are measured in decibels (dB), with lower numbers indicating quieter operation. Robot mowers generally range from 50 to 70 dB. If you value peace and quiet, look for a mower with a lower noise level. For those who don't mind a bit of noise, this spec may be less critical.
Safety FeaturesSafety features include sensors and mechanisms that prevent accidents and injuries. These are crucial for ensuring the mower operates safely around people, pets, and obstacles. Common safety features include lift and tilt sensors, collision detection, and emergency stop buttons. If you have children or pets, prioritize mowers with robust safety features to prevent accidents. Even if safety isn't a primary concern, it's always good to have these features for peace of mind.
Weather ResistanceWeather resistance refers to the mower's ability to operate in various weather conditions, such as rain or extreme temperatures. This is important for ensuring the mower can function reliably throughout the mowing season. Look for mowers with high weather resistance ratings if you live in an area with unpredictable weather. For regions with mild and stable climates, weather resistance may be less of a concern.
